- Commercial Open Source
Must meet requirements of the OSI OSS Definition. Just has a commercial entity behind it that offers support etc.
- FOSS - Free Software
Must meet requirements of the OSI OSS Definition. May have a commercial entity behind it, may not, key is that it is free or can be free
- Community Source
Examples include Sakai and Kuali. I am convinced/hopeful that this will be the next big thing for vertical industries as I predicted.
- Developer Source
This DOES NOT meet the OSI OSS Definition. But it sure beats the heck out of commercial proprietary. Examples of this model are Caucho, Some Jive Software products - including their new Clearspace (some of their products are FOSS), and Atlassian. Although I'd prefer FOSS, these are typically very innovative and open companies (e.g., publicly accessible enhancement requests/defects/forums) who take their customers very seriously. Typically customers of these companies are fanatical about using these products. I think that the fact that getting access to the source upon purchase sans escrow account is a big statement - it says that the company is proud of their code and has no problem with you seeing it and extending it as you wish.
